About LPSD
Caterpillar Large Power Systems Division (LPSD) designs and manufactures diesel and sparkignited engines ranging from 400 kilowatts to 16 megawatts of power as well as the key engine systems such as fuel air aftertreatment and cooling which are used to power Oil & Gas Electric Power Marine Rail Industrial and CAT Machine applications around the world.

About Caterpillar:
Caterpillar Inc. is the worlds leading manufacturer of construction and mining equipment offhighway diesel and natural gas engines industrial gas turbines and dieselelectric locomotives. For nearly 100 years weve been helping customers build a better more sustainable world and are committed and contributing to a reducedcarbon future.
